Anthropic published a research article on emerging multi-agent systems, saying that as AI agent capabilities improve, interactions between agents may eventually exceed interactions between people and between people and agents. According to Odaily, the company said current models still face coordination difficulties in complex collaborative environments.

In a software vulnerability detection experiment, Anthropic deployed 45 agents at the same time. The independent parallel mode of Claude Mythos Preview used 6.5 million tokens to find 21 vulnerabilities, while a collaborative agent cluster used 27 million tokens to find 266 vulnerabilities. Anthropic said agents developed tools on their own during collaboration and gradually formed specialized roles, and it expects a future model of specialization plus collaboration to outperform simple parallel brute-force search.

Anthropic also said multi-agent systems performed poorly in software development tasks that require high interdependence. The company tested free collaboration, preset roles, and organizational structures such as a CEO agent, but none significantly improved the final results. It said complex multi-agent projects still require substantial human guidance at this stage.
